Mateo Joseph Fernandez has posted on Instagram after the teenager completed a move from Espanyol to Leeds United on Tuesday. The Spanish wonderkid has penned a contract until the summer of 2025.
Leeds have decided to bolster their Under-23 side in the striker department, as Joe Gelhardt continues his surge into the first team. It leaves a gaping hole in Mark Jacksonโs side, and the Whites have moved swiftly.
In comes Fernandez, who has seemingly caught the eye at Elland Road after his excellent form for Espanyolโs Under-19 side last season. Despite playing an age group up, he scored a very impressive 14 goals in 21 appearances.
That has convinced Leeds to move. The Whites have decided to bring in another attacker to rival Max Dean in the final third, with Sam Greenwood converted into an attacking midfielder. Fernandez posted on Instagram.
